My Oracle Support Banner

Cannot Delete Requisition In Incomplete Status: POR_UTL_PKG.Delete_Requisition_Internal(p_header_id: 999) 030 SQLERRM:ORA-29861: Domain Index Is Marked LOADING/FAILED/UNUSABLE (Doc ID 2593172.1)

Last updated on AUGUST 20, 2023

Applies to:

Oracle iProcurement - Version 12.2.8 and later
Oracle Application Object Library - Version 12.2.4 to 12.2.4 [Release 12.2]
Information in this document applies to any platform.

Symptoms

On : 12.2.8 version,

Cannot delete Requisition in Incomplete Status. Error is shown when attempting to delete the requisition:
 
ERROR
-----------------------

APP-PO-14142 delete_children-010 ORA-29861 domain index is marked LOADING/FAILED/UNUSABLE

oracle.apps.fnd.framework.OAException: java.sql.SQLException: ORA-20000: Exception at POR_UTL_PKG.delete_requisition_internal(p_header_id:999999) 030 SQLERRM:ORA-29861: domain index is marked LOADING/FAILED/UNUSABLE ORA-06512: at "APPS.POR_UTIL_PKG", line

or 

ERROR
------------------

Exception Details.
oracle.apps.fnd.framework.OAException: java.sql.SQLException: ORA-29861: domain index is marked LOADING/FAILED/UNUSABLE
ORA-06512: at "APPS.FND_ATTACHED_DOCUMENTS2_PKG", line 81
ORA-06512: at line 1

at oracle.apps.fnd.framework.OAException.wrapperInvocationTargetException(OAException.java:998)
at oracle.apps.fnd.framework.server.OAUtility.invokeMethod(Unknown Source)
at oracle.apps.fnd.framework.server.OAApplicationModuleImpl.invokeMethod(OAApplicationModuleImpl.java:741)
at oracle.apps.icx.por.common.webui.ClientUtil.invokeMethod(ClientUtil.java:1051)
at oracle.apps.icx.por.common.webui.PorBaseCOImpl.invokeMethod(PorBaseCOImpl.java:258)
at oracle.apps.icx.por.common.webui.PorBaseCOImpl.executeServerCommand(PorBaseCOImpl.java:176)
at oracle.apps.icx.por.req.webui.ShoppingCartPopupCO.deleteLine(ShoppingCartPopupCO.java:2027)
at oracle.apps.icx.por.req.webui.ShoppingCartPopupCO.processFormRequest(ShoppingCartPopupCO.java:993)
at oracle.apps.fnd.framework.webui.OAWebBeanHelper.processFormRequest(OAWebBeanHelper.java:952)

 
STEPS
-----------------------
The issue can be reproduced at will with the following steps:

1. Log into iProcurement
2. Start the creation process for a Requisition
3. Save Requisition
4. Re-Query the Requisition
5. Attempt to delete the saved Requisition (incomplete status)

Error Message is displayed.

Changes

 

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Changes
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.